The LORELEIX6 Over-Ear Headphones deliver high-definition sound with a 40mm driver, ensuring a rich audio experience. Designed for comfort with ultra-soft ear cushions and a foldable, lightweight structure, these headphones are perfect for on-the-go use. The tangle-free cord and in-line microphone enhance usability across various devices, making them ideal for workouts, commutes, or home listening.

I had three different pair of wireless noise-cancelling headphones over the past ten years. They averaged about $200 each. I used them constantly at work where I did sound and animation for online courses. I used them everyday for 8 hours a day, and went through them fast. They snapped over the earpiece. One of them was a pair of Dolby's and the earpiece simply fell apart. You cannot replace the batteries on most of the high-end headphones. So when I retired, I started going for walks at nearby Lake Washington. My last pair of good headphones fell apart, so I bought these. The sound is just as good, they are inexpensive and holding up well after more than a year. They are more durable than the $200 headphones and the quality of sound is similar. If it breaks, I am not out $200. My understanding is that the planned obsolescence on wireless headphones is about 2 years, so I guess I was lucky that mine lasted for as long as they did.
